The Glee of the Alan Benzie Trio

Take some Scottish folk music and mix liberally with a love for Japanese animation. Alan Benzie insists there are overlaps that fuel his imagination. There’s a playful and jaunty quality to “Frog Town on the Hill” as his Trio – with Alan on piano, a bassist and a percussionist – winds through key modulations. Alan’s... Continue Reading →

